    Quote Originally Posted by JBourne View Post
    Walk straight in and get after it
    Short sessions (as short as 30 min, rarely as long as 2.5 hours)
    Big win = leave
    Big ramp + win = leave
    Big ramp + lose = play the roll of LOSER, take a break to "go donate to some other game"
    Move between pits
    Read the vibe toward your action
    Ensure net win on players card is negative over time
    Don't put anything in their face when using players card
    Be socially anonymous. Don't make friends. Don't share names. Don't go often enough to be a "regular".
    Don't lie or do things that someone can catch you with. Be socially inept as needed. Remain polite and likable to staff.
    Don't be aggressive in any way. Treat the dealers with respect. Lose with class (even if you are pathetic). Be genuinely happy when you win.
    Dress consistently with the environment and your betting range.
    Tip modestly when appropriate.
    Don't cash out more than you know they will accept without ID
    If (suspect surveillance) Then (vanish)

    Quote Originally Posted by Counting_Is_Fun View Post
    more interested in how you might be observed from parking in the parking lot at a local...and when you leave
    Well, they are a little related. If I'm not getting heat playing, I don't expect heat parking.

    I figure the whole thing is under surveillance just like inside, so behave accordingly. No worries about showing up, they are happy to have you. If I need to vanish, that includes not cashing out and not going directly to my car. I've only done it once so far.

    If you are at the point where you think they are letting you play but stalking your car for your ID, you are on borrowed time. Regarding whether they would try to ID you from your plates, that probably is a judgement call about the place you are going. I would say some places are way more likely to do that than others because that's grey area (at best) for them. I would say it's more important to avoid your car after you get backed off, not before.

    That being said, I NEVER use valet parking. Nothing good can come from that, only bad.
